    Agreed with others, I'm in the process of moving my cloud storage and naturally went to use Proton Drive when I realised that it's not compatible with Linux for automatic backups, and I don't fancy manually uploading everything. I actually found the incompatibility very surprising given Protons values, I would imagine that Protons userbase has a higher percentage of Linux users than say Google Drive, so I almost assumed it was a given that it would be supported. As others have also said, the move towards using European services is on the rise and cloud storage is (in my mind) a bare essential service when compared to things like AI, crypto wallets, cloud office products, etc. Please keep the focus on your big three - email, VPN, and cloud storage. Everything else is just bells and whistles. I'd be really glad to see compatibility added but for now I'll have to spend money elsewhere.
